TL;DR Summary

Senate Judiciary Committee Democrats have called on Chief Justice John Roberts to investigate Justice Clarence Thomas' high-end trips paid for by a Republican megadonor. The lawmakers said they would hold a hearing after ProPublica reported that Thomas took various trips over the years paid for by Harlan Crow, a Dallas-based real estate developer who has donated millions to conservative causes. The report detailed how Thomas joined Crow for multiple vacations that included trips on his private jet and 162-foot yacht, with costs estimated in the hundreds of thousands. The lawmakers called for the high court to adopt the binding code of conduct in place for other federal judges.
